The primary purpose of this position is to provide leadership and management to assigned group home operations. It is the responsibility of this individual to ensure the site provides a respectful, inclusive, caring, and supportive environment. This position also functions as a point of contact for families, team members, and individuals served.

This position reports to the Crisis Services Senior Manager. The position is classified as exempt.

*
D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ES: *

  • Oversee assigned programs and ensure all licensing regulations and requirements are met.
  • Review and ensure individual team meeting paperwork is prepared and accurate. Ensure maintenance of individual’s records and perform routine audits.
  • Coordinate with the individuals and their teams to develop person centered approaches to identify what is important for each individual.
  • Manage GGH financial resources including general budgets, payroll budgets, program accounts, and petty cash accounts.
  • Review site safety checklists and ensure safety risks and maintenance requests are submitted.
  • Complete site supervisor checklists and offer feedback for improvement.
  • Ensure the implementation of all health-related directives from health care professionals, ensure Registered Nurse is kept informed about individual health service delivery and health related incidents.
  • Ensure incident reports, Emergency Use of Manual Restraint Forms, and Behavior Intervention Reporting Forms are completed according to policy.
  • Oversee staff scheduling and reduce overtime where possible.
  • Collaborate with Human Resources to complete staff transfers.
  • Perform payroll maintenance including verifying staff hours and timesheets.
  • Assist site Supervisors in completing annual DSP performance reviews and complete biannual reviews for site supervisors.
  • Supervise and participate in the orientation and training of staff members.
  • Ensure that direct care staff and supervisors meet all employment requirements, including but not limited to, orientation, training, and qualifications.
  • Develop programs to advance employees and offer feedback for improvement when appropriate.
  • Issue corrective action and performance improvement plans.
  • In coordination with Residential Services Senior Manager, evaluate program outcomes and participate in quality improvement projects.
  • Ensure a safe, harassment and discrimination free work environment. Ensure that all employment standards are met according to federal and state law, and GGH policies and procedures.
  • Immediately report all issues related to individuals’ rights, safety, or maltreatment to the Residential Services Senior Manager.
  • Demonstrate a working knowledge of GGH policies and procedures related to services.
  • Develops and maintains each site’s Program Abuse Prevention Plan.
  • Develops and maintains each individual’s IAPP, SMA, CSSPA, CSSP and ensure implementation.
  • Must be available to work weekends, flexible hours
  • Deliver direct care services and supervision during staffing shortages.
  • Other duties as assigned.
